H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T ALLAHABAD CRIMINAL MISC. BAIL APPLICATION No. - 16261 of 2026 Jenab .....Applicant(s) Versus State of U.P. .....Opposite Party(s) Counsel for Applicant(s) : Krishna Kumar Singh Counsel for Opposite Party(s) : G.A. Court No. - 66 HON'BLE SAMEER JAIN, J. 1. Sri Rizwan Ahamad, Advocate filed power on behalf of the informant which is taken on record. 2. Heard Sri Krishna Kumar Singh, learned counsel for the applicant, Sri Rizwan Ahamad, learned counsel for the informant and Sri Kunwar Tejendra Bahadur Singh, learned AGA for the State. 3. The instant bail application has been filed seeking release of the applicant on bail in Case Crime No.158 of 2026, under Sections 80(2), 85 BNS and Section 3/4 D.P. Act, Police Station Katghar, District Moradabad, during pendency of the trial. 4. Learned counsel for the applicant submits, applicant is married sister in law of the deceased and on the basis of false and general allegation she has been made accused in the present matte. 5.
